Certificate III in Music (Creation and Composition)
Nationally Recognised Vocational Education and Training (VET)The CUA30920 Certificate III in Music (Creation and Composition) develops creative skills in writing, arranging, and composing music. Learners will explore songwriting techniques, digital tools, and collaborative composition processes. This qualification is ideal for aspiring composers and songwriters.
You’ll learn skills in:
- Creating and arranging original music
- Using digital audio workstations (DAWs)
- Writing lyrics and melodies
- Exploring diverse musical styles and genres
- Collaborating with performers and producers
